Is an FHA or Conventional loan more cost-effective in 16421, , PA?

Choosing between FHA and Conventional depends on your down payment budget and credit score. For a typical home priced at $266,568 in 16421, , PA, a standard 20%-down Conventional loan requires an upfront cash down payment of $53,314 but keeps your monthly payment lower at $1,535/mo (at 6.996% interest) with no monthly PMI. In comparison, an FHA loan requires only $9,330 (3.5% down) but has an estimated payment of $1,712/mo (at 6.075% interest) due to mandatory FHA mortgage insurance (MIP). Local Nuance: The typical local FHA loan amount of $257,238 falls comfortably within the local HUD FHA loan limit of $524,225 (1-unit), making FHA financing an exceptionally accessible, high-leverage entry point into the market.

How does the median home value in 16421, , PA impact estimated mortgage payments?

The median home value in 16421, , PA is estimated at $266,568. Buying a typical home here with a standard 20% down payment ($53,314) translates to an estimated starting monthly mortgage payment of $1,535 (principal and interest). Compared to the local area median household income of $83,300 ($6,942/mo), this basic housing payment represents approximately 22.1% of gross monthly household income. This housing cost is well within standard lender affordability guidelines (under the 36% DTI benchmark), demonstrating healthy local purchasing power.
